Message ID | 58D220C8.3090402@huawei.com (mailing list archive) |
---|---|
State | New, archived |
Headers | show |
diff --git a/io/channel-socket.c b/io/channel-socket.c index f546c68..ce6894c 100644 --- a/io/channel-socket.c +++ b/io/channel-socket.c @@ -330,9 +330,8 @@ qio_channel_socket_accept(QIOChannelSocket *ioc, Error **errp) { QIOChannelSocket *cioc; - - cioc = QIO_CHANNEL_SOCKET(object_new(TYPE_QIO_CHANNEL_SOCKET)); - cioc->fd = -1; + + cioc = qio_channel_socket_new(); cioc->remoteAddrLen = sizeof(ioc->remoteAddr); cioc->localAddrLen = sizeof(ioc->localAddr);